2009-10-07 112 views
0

我试图通过JQuery提高客户端SharePoint部署的可用性;当我试图找到任何有关core.js中发生的事情的文档时,我碰到了一堵砖墙(除了痛苦地挖掘并试图解析其中的任何含义 - 全部是250kb!) - )任何人都有任何指针或文档?SharePoint客户端JavaScript文档

编辑:

对不起,澄清我的问题,我熟悉使用JQuery与SharePoint。我的问题涉及将JQuery挂钩到SharePoint自己的客户端API中。我的问题受此帖子的启发http://www.codefornuts.com/2009/09/forcing-sharepoint-into-asynchronous.html#;作者重写诸如“SubmitFormPost”和“STSNavigate”之类的方法以使UI交互更“AJAXy”。

回答

1

core.js没有文档,它确实是一个黑盒子。任何“搞乱”它都会使你的安装不受支持。由于其复杂性以及SharePoint对于SharePoint的正常运行有多重要,因此在添加此类功能之前,我会仔细考虑。这不是对你的开发能力的评论,但是恕我直言,那里将需要成为一个严肃的商业案例,“我们不在乎偶尔会有什么事情突然中断,让事情看起来更酷”。

如果你真的想继续这个,我认为你最好的选择是contact Einar!他是我见过的唯一一篇描述如何使用AJAXify core.js的文章。

+0

同意,当SharePoint团队本身对他们的设计非常干扰时,几乎不可能对其非侵入性。谢谢Alex! – gn22 2009-10-07 21:49:58

1

我不完全确定你在做什么,但你可能想看看Jan Tielen在jQuery和SharePoint上的工作。他有一些关于使用jQuery/Ajax调用SharePoint Web服务来构建更丰富的UI的有趣帖子。它们使用内容编辑器Web部件托管在SharePoint Web部件页面中。我在一些应用程序中使用了这些技术,并取得了很好的效果。

检查出this post为例。

+0

刚刚解决了我的问题...... – gn22 2009-10-07 20:27:44

相关问题